Aryeh Lerner (1909–1973) brought the rich currents of other tongues into the Hebrew lexicon, translating works that opened windows on distant cultures while remaining sensitive to the sacred rhythms of Jewish tradition. His career as a translator was marked by patience, fidelity to nuance, and a heartfelt desire to enlarge the world of his readers.

Those who knew him remember a gentle scholar whose warmth and generosity extended beyond the page, and whose rest upon the slopes of the Mount of Olives keeps him close to the generations he served and inspired.
